Why this is the answer
Nail enhancements should be removed gently and according to the product's directions (for example, appropriate soaking or buffing) to avoid damaging or tearing the natural nail underneath. Forcefully prying or ripping off enhancements can pull away layers of the natural nail, causing damage and creating openings for infection. Patient, correct removal protects the client's natural nails.
